Primary photo

It is essential for you to post at least one photo as your primary photo. This picture must be in jpg form, which is the commonest type (ie: you file it on your computer as an xxxxx.jpg file). The ideal size is about 1000 x 750 pixels ("px") width and height. The minimum width and height is 480px and the maximum file size is two megabytes ("mb"). To upload a photo, remember where you filed it on your computer, go to your entry, click on "Upload a primary photo" and follow instructions. If you are changing an existing photo all you do is upload a new one and the system will make the substitution. Remember, however, that you must refresh your browser (to clear its memory) to see the new photo yourself.

Taking pictures

Photos for the internet do not have to be high quality and generally any digital camera will do including those on many mobile phones. If you are using a mini digital camera most of them have a facility to take "internet quality" pictures (i.e: small) - otherwise they tend to produce pictures of 1.5mb or more which are more difficult to post, especially if you have a slow connection. If you do not have a digital camera try buying a throw away at Boots and getting them to put the results on CD.
